Girl Out Of The Ordinary is the first studio album by Beverley Mahood which was released in 1998. The title track was released to country radio in 1997 and was later followed by the smash singles "A Little Thing Called Love" (1997), "Let's Kiss And Make Up", "Radio 101" (both in 1998), and "The Way A Woman Feels" (1999).

Followup

After releasing this album, Mahood appeared in songs with John Landry ("Which Way Is Love" from Forever Took Too Long) and Steve Fox ("Couple On The Cake" from Small World) before releasing "Absolutely" in 2002. The track did not make the next album, Moody Blue.
